How to Obtain
Cannot be auctioned, traded, bazaared, or delivered. ![]()
Abjuration
Obtained by trading the following items to Alphollon C Meriard at the cathedral in Northern San d'Oria.
- Neptunal Abjuration: Body (dropped from Kirin)
- Cursed Harness -1
Derivations
In Ancient Greece, a Hecatomb was a sacrifice to the gods of 100 cattle (hecaton = one hundred). Hecatombs were commonly offered to Greek gods such as Apollo, Athena, and Hera, during special religious ceremonies.
